Overview

Postcode TS20 1TW is located in an urban city, within the Norton North ward of Stockton-on-Tees in the North East region, and forms part of the Norton North area. It has low deprivation and very low crime levels, with around 19.3 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, about 83% below the North East average of 117 per 1,000. The average income per household in Norton North is £56,650 per year. The nearest station is Stockton, about 1.6 miles away. There are 8 primary and no secondary schools in the area.

Property prices in Norton North

Median price£210,000
Price per sq ft£217
Sales (last 12 months)83
Typical range (middle 50%)£167K – £291K

Based on 83 recent sales, the median property price is £210,000 (about £217 per square foot) in Norton North area, with individual transactions ranging from £80,000 up to £535,000.
